Utah's Wilson entering transfer portal
Aaron M. Sprecher / Getty Images Sport / Getty
Utah quarterback Isaac Wilson is entering the transfer portal, he told ESPN's Pete Thamel.
Wilson totaled 1,510 passing yards with 10 touchdowns and 11 interceptions in nine games as a freshman last season.
The former four-star recruit is the younger brother of Denver Broncos signal-caller Zach Wilson. He had offers from Oregon, Miami, and Oklahoma State before choosing Utah.
Wilson played in eight contests with six starts in 2024.
